एक वर्जनिंग फाइल सिस्टम एक प्रकार का फाइल सिस्टम है, जो समय-समय पर विभिन्न बिंदुओं पर फाइल की प्रतियों को स्टोर करता है, बजाय केवल ओवरराइटिंग परिवर्तनों के। इस प्रकार यह एक प्रकार की पुनरीक्षण प्रणाली है जो उपयोगकर्ता को किसी भी समय फ़ाइल के पुराने संस्करणों या प्रतियों तक पहुँचने देती है। जैसे ही कोई नई कॉपी बनती है, पुरानी कॉपी सिस्टम के लोकल डिस्क में सेव हो जाती है।
वर्जनिंग फाइल सिस्टम संशोधन नियंत्रण के लिए उपयोगी है, लेकिन बैकअप सिस्टम के साथ भ्रमित नहीं होना चाहिए क्योंकि फ़ाइल के पुराने संस्करण संग्रहीत नहीं हैं। चूंकि फ़ाइल पढ़ने/लिखने के लिए खुली है, फ़ाइल सिस्टम स्वचालित रूप से उस फ़ाइल का एक नया उदाहरण सहेजता है। फ़ाइल का नाम एक अद्यतन संस्करण संख्या के साथ जोड़ा जाता है, जो 1 से शुरू होता है। जब कोई फ़ाइल प्राप्त की जाती है और खोली जाती है, तो उपयोगकर्ता के लिए नवीनतम संस्करण संख्या आवृत्ति खोली जाती है। इसी तरह, उपयोगकर्ता खोले जाने वाले किसी भी पुराने संस्करण को निर्दिष्ट कर सकता है।
0 Comments